Definition

A fingerling is a young fish that is about the size of a human finger. It is often used in fish farming and fisheries as the stage of fish right after the fry stage.

Usage & Nuances

Primarily used in scientific, aquaculture, and fishing contexts. Not used for all small fish—refers to a specific young stage, roughly finger-sized. Can be both countable and uncountable. The word is almost never used metaphorically.
